The amount that households pay service providers for access to the Internet varies quite a bit, but the mean monthly fee is $48 and the standard deviation is $20. The distribution is not normal: Many households pay a base rate for low-speed access, but some pay much more for faster connections. A sample survey asks an SRS of 500 households with Internet access how much they pay per month. Let be the mean amount paid by the members of the sample. 1.Calculate the mean of the sampling distribution. *
2.Calculate the standard deviation of the sampling distribution. *
3What is the shape of the sampling distribution? *
